LUGONES BOTELL, Miguel; LOPEZ ESPINOSA, José Antonio  and  RAMIREZ BERMUDEZ, Marieta. Historical context and last moments in the execution of the eight students of Medicine. Educ Med Super [online]. 2008, vol.22, n.3, pp. 0-0. ISSN 0864-2141.

Some achievements of health sciences in the world and in Cuba that have remained as memorable dates for the history of all the mankind are mentioned. November was taken as a paradigm of these events and as an introduction to describe in detail some elements of this dolorous event occurred on november 27th, 1871, when eight medical students were unjustly executed, a day that is celebrated every year with sorrow. We took as a point of reference the historical context in which this woeful event took place to offer some details of its background and of its final moments.
